Memo to the drivers' coordinator, Halvern Borough run. The original blueprint set for the Merritt Row extension must reach the borough permits office before Friday's lodgement deadline. The tubes are irreplaceable originals: assign a single driver for the full route, no intermediate stops, and keep the tubes upright in the secured rack. Arrival must be logged with the permits clerk on duty. The driver follows the hand-over instruction stated below.

drop instructions, bahif-bahip: the norax feniel courier leaves the drumir kaseth rusir ledger at gate 1983 under passcode 849948

Step 4 — Vendoring third-party fonts for the Lanternmoth render service. Copy each licensed font family into the vendored assets tree before removing the remote fetch hook, and verify checksums against the manifest Priya circulated. Do not delete the fallback set until both canaries pass. Once vendoring completes, update the service to match these configuration values exactly.

service settings:
[pelius]
port = 7000
region = north-2
host = pelius.tolvaqhq.internal
team = casax
timeout_ms = 2000
retries = 1

## Tuning

The receipt mailer (Almsgate) batches donation receipts and sends through the Thornquay relay. On-call: if the queue backs up, resist the urge to crank batch size — the relay rate-limits per connection, and bigger batches just mean bigger retries. Scale worker count first, then shorten the flush interval. Dedupe window must stay longer than the retry horizon or donors get duplicate receipts, which generates tickets. All knobs live in one place and are read at worker start. Current production values follow.

tuning table, kajop-yafof:
QUOTAS = {
    "wenath": 10,
    "ulaael": 5,
}

QUARTERLY PLANNING NOTE — Heads of Department

The licensing dispute with Tarnwick Systems over the Lumeno toolkit remains unresolved. Counsel advises our position is defensible, though mediation is scheduled for next quarter. Development on dependent modules continues under the interim agreement, and no customer commitments are affected at this stage. Relevant planning considerations are set out immediately below.

management briefing: Headcount on the Belix team goes from 60 to 93 by the end of November. Gross margin on Belix came in at 23 percent against a plan of 47 percent.